The part nobody tells you

It's not his joints. It's the floor.

As dogs age, their paw pads smooth out and their toes lose the strength to dig in. On carpet or grass, that's fine. On hardwood, tile, or laminate, there's suddenly nothing to hold onto.

His paws splay. His back legs slide. And a dog that can't trust the ground under him does the only sensible thing: he stops moving.

Restore his grip, and he'll restore his own confidence.

GET THE FIT RIGHT THE FIRST TIME

Find his size in 10 seconds

A snug fit is what makes the grip work. Two quick ways to size him:

Measure:Stand him on paper, mark the widest points of a front paw, then measure across in inches.

SIZE PAW WIDTH TYPICAL BREEDS
XS under 1.5" Chihuahua, Yorkie, toy breeds
S 1.5" – 2" Pug, Mini Doodle, Frenchie
M 2" – 2.5" Beagle, Cocker, Border Collie
L 2.5" – 3" Lab, Golden, Standard Doodle
XL over 3" German Shepherd, Great Dane

Between sizes? Size up — the ankle strap handles the rest. Wrong size anyway? The Steady-Steps Guarantee covers exchanges free.

Each sock has an adjustable strap that fastens above the ankle joint, the reason ordinary dog socks slide off is that they rely on elastic alone. Fasten the strap snug, while still allowing two fingers underneath, and they stay put through walking, standing, and getting up.

Age and joints can absolutely be part of the picture, we're not telling you to skip the vet. But traction is the part you can address today. Even a dog with sore joints still needs secure footing to feel willing to move. If he is comfortable on carpet but freezes on hard floors, traction may be part of the problem.

Most dogs stop noticing the socks after a few minutes of walking. For committed chewers, put the socks on immediately before mealtime or a walk so their attention shifts elsewhere. Always supervise your dog while wearing the socks, and remove them if the dog persistently chews or damages them.

Apply only a thin layer and allow it to absorb before your dog walks across floors or rugs. Because materials and surfaces vary, test the product on a small, hidden area first and follow the product care instructions.

Use only according to the ingredient list and directions supplied with the product. Occasional licking may happen, but the product should not be ingested in large amounts. If your dog persistently licks or chews the treated paws, remove the product and consult your veterinarian.

Yes, the socks are machine washable. Use cold water on a gentle cycle and air dry. Avoid using fabric softener or bleach, as these can reduce the grip and damage the material.
